Which role do you need to fill at your property?

  • TCU Director of Sales & Marketing (DOSM) will keep your sales office running efficiently and productively by creating a positive work environment, providing assistance interviewing potential permanent sales candidates and assistance with training and development of the team.

  • Catering Manager will be responsible for the overall operation of catering sales. This involves initial outreach to potential clients to execution.

    Our representatives will solicit and prospect new business for the hotel while maintaining production from existing accounts, represent your hotel at industry events and trade shows as required for your particular property, and work closely with your clients to ensure a successful event.

  • Group Sales Managers, will solicit and prospect new business for the hotel while maintaining production from existing accounts. Groups Sales Manager will represent hotel at industry events and trade shows such as: SGMP, ASAE, Pow Wow, and any other events pertinent to the success of the hotel. Our sales managers are well equipped to use current sales tools for market research in an effort to boost production and increase group business.

    TCU sales managers are able to drive business to your hotel from the following market segments:

    • Association
    • Government
    • Corporate
    • SMERF
    • Tour & Travel
